Question: What Is M Function?

What is M code in Excel?

M code is the language behind the scenes of power query.

When you create a data transformation in the power query editor UI, Excel is writing the corresponding M code for the query.

M is a functional language which means it is primarily written with functions that are called to evaluate and return results..

What is M code?

M-code is the machine control language for CNC machining. It is used in combination with G-code to switch various machine functions off and on. … This article will discuss M-code in general and how it applies to CNC machining.

How do you write a power query function?

As before, to create a function, Right click in the Queries area -> New Query -> Other Sources -> Blank Query. Right click on the new query and click on Advanced Editor. The following image shows the changes to make to create the currency conversion function.

Is Dax a language?

DAX is a formula language. You can use DAX to define custom calculations for Calculated Columns and for Measures (also known as calculated fields). DAX includes some of the functions used in Excel formulas, and additional functions designed to work with relational data and perform dynamic aggregation.

How do I reorder columns in power query?

Reordering of columns is not supported as part of the Data Modeling (PowerPivot), but can be achieved in the data preparation phase in the Query Editor of Power BI and Excel Power Query / Get & Transform. To reorder columns, you can simply select the columns and drag and drop them to their new position.

What is a DAX query?

Data Analysis Expressions (DAX) is a library of functions and operators that can be combined to build formulas and expressions in Power BI, Analysis Services, and Power Pivot in Excel data models.

Can I use DAX in power query?

DAX stands for Data Analysis eXpressions. … In essence: First you use Power Query (M) to query data sources, clean and load data. Then you use DAX to analyze the data in Power Pivot. Finally, you build pivot tables (Excel) or data visualisations with Power BI.

What is the M language function to sort a column in the query editor?

Answer. Sort a table in Query Editor based on a single column. In Query Editor, select the column you want to sort on. From the drop-down menu, click Sort Ascending (from low to high) or Sort Descending (from high to low).

What language is used in power query?

Data Analysis ExpressionsDAX stands for Data Analysis Expressions and is the query language originally used in Power Pivot. It is similar to Excel formulas but contains more functions catered to relational data. M is the language behind every step in Power BI’s Query Editor and comes from Power Query in Excel.

What is the M language?

M is informal name of Power Query Formula Language. The formal name is so long that no one uses that, everyone call it M! M stands for Data Mashup, some say stands for Data Modeling. M is a functional language, and it is important to know functions of it.

Is Power Query free?

Power Query is an amazing data tool for Excel! … “Free” add-in for Excel 2010 and 2013 for Windows. Built-in feature for Excel 2016 for Windows (Office 365 Subscription). Click here to learn where to find it.

How do I sort by two columns in power query?

Sort a table in Query Editor based on multiple columnsIn Query Editor, select the primary column for the sort.Click the down arrow ( ).From the drop-down menu, click Sort Ascending or Sort Descending.Repeat steps 1-3 for each subsequent column you want to use for sorting.

What does the M in M-code stand for?

miscellaneous functionM-code (for “miscellaneous function”) is an auxiliary command; descriptions vary. Many M-codes call for machine functions like “open workstation door,” which is why some say “M” stands for “machine”, though it was not intended to.

Where is Dax language used?

The DAX language was created specifically for the handling of data models, through the use of formulas and expressions. DAX is used in several Microsoft Products such as Microsoft Power BI, Microsoft Analysis Services and Microsoft Power Pivot for Excel.

How do I sort a table in Powerbi?

Sort using the Sort by Column button There’s another way to sort your data, by using Sort by Column in the Column tools tab. This approach to sorting requires that you first select the column (field) to sort from the Fields pane, and then select Column tools > Sort by Column to sort your visual.

What is L in CNC programming?

L – Repetition count for subprogram/fixed cycle. M – Miscellaneous function (M-code) N – Block or sequence number. O – Program number. P – Subprogram number call; Work offset number (used with G10); Dwell time in milliseconds; Block number in main program when used with M99.

What is G code full form?

What Is CNC G Code? The original program language used by NC machines was G code. G stands for geometry, and it’s the alphanumeric format the system uses to tell the parts what to do.